/* Bubble Sort is an algorithm to sort an array. It
* compares adjacent element and swaps thier position
* The big O on bubble sort in worst and best case is O(N^2).
* Not efficient.
*
* In bubble sort, we keep iterating while something was swapped in
* the previous inner-loop iteration. By swapped I mean, in the
* inner loop iteration, we check each number if the number proceeding
* it is greater than itself, if so we swap them.
*
* Wikipedia: https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Bubble_sort
*/
